Transaction 090feef88dec97c69123a3cac5a2e32264e4a2e3d6a5fd910a1694065dbeaffa
1 Input
1 Output
-
090feef88dec97c69123a3cac5a2e32264e4a2e3d6a5fd910a1694065dbeaffa:0
- value
- 289031
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1222064da183101ca74c48e56cf7468cf1be3121 OP_EQUAL
- address
- 33Ltr4wzGEFUkkBrB3Uz1N5zoYUVpW3x8d